At the beginning of the movie, he doesn ... Web10 de nov. de 2024 · And, you both is informal and is often used to add emphasis after you, especially if you want two people to do something. Formal: Both of you gave wonderful performances. I would like to thank both of you for your help today. Informal: You both need to tidy your rooms, right now! I just love you both so much!
